Job summary

Schweid & Sons is seeking a Grind Team Employee to support operational efficiency in our manufacturing environment. You will work closely with grinding machinery to ensure quality and safety standards, maintain smooth workflow, and help deliver high-quality finished products that meet customer specifications and company standards.

The role requires attention to detail, adherence to safety protocols, and the ability to collaborate within a team to meet production goals.

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ent required.
  • Ability to read and interpret technical drawings and specifications.
  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to safety standards.
  • Proficient in communicating with team and supervisors.
  • Experience or familiarity with grinding machinery is a plus.

Responsibilities

  • Operate grinding machines and related equipment safely and efficiently according to established procedures.
  • Inspect and measure workpieces to ensure they meet specified tolerances and quality standards.
  • Perform routine maintenance and cleaning of grinding equipment to prevent downtime and extend machine life.
  • Collaborate with team members and supervisors to coordinate workflow and meet daily production targets.
  • Identify and report any equipment malfunctions or safety hazards to the appropriate personnel promptly.
